Understanding the E Cup Dimension

When we speak of E cup bras, we’re referring to a specific volumetric measurement in bra sizing that represents approximately a 6-inch difference between bust and underbust measurements. This cup size exists within multiple band size ranges, meaning a 32E holds different volume than a 38E, though both share the same cup letter. The scientific foundation of bra sizing stems from anthropometric studies conducted by institutions like the University of Portsmouth’s Research Group in Breast Health, which has demonstrated that proper support distribution requires precise volumetric calculations. Many women mistakenly believe E cup signifies an extremely large bust, when in reality it represents a moderate-to-full bust proportion that requires specialized construction. The engineering behind E cup bras involves complex geometric patterning to ensure weight distribution, with wider straps, reinforced side panels, and deeper cups than smaller sizes. As noted by lingerie historian Jill Fields in her book “An Intimate Affair: Women, Lingerie, and Sexuality,” the development of cup sizing in the 1930s revolutionized how we categorize breast volume, creating a system that acknowledges both circumference and projection.

The Structural Engineering of Support

Quality E cup bras incorporate specific structural elements that differentiate them from standard bras. The underwire in properly constructed E cups follows the natural breast root contour rather than sitting on breast tissue, a design principle validated by biomechanics research at Harvard University. Three-part cup construction with vertical and horizontal seams creates a natural rounded shape while providing superior support compared to seamless alternatives. The frame depth—the distance from wire channel to strap attachment—increases proportionally with cup volume to prevent spillage and maintain silhouette integrity. Materials science plays a crucial role; modern E cup bras utilize power mesh panels, memory foam underwire channels, and graduated elastics that maintain tension without digging. As bra fit expert Jenette Goldstein notes in her YouTube series “The Science of Support,” the center gore (the piece connecting the cups) must lay flat against the sternum in properly fitted E cups, indicating correct wire spring and band tension. The back band typically features three or four rows of hooks in quality E cup designs to distribute tension across a broader surface area, reducing pressure on the spine and shoulders.

Occasion-Specific E Cup Solutions

The versatility of E cup bras extends across various life scenarios, each demanding specialized features. For professional environments, seamless contour styles with minimized lace create smooth lines under tailored clothing, while moisture-wicking fabrics combat discomfort during long workdays. Evening wear necessitates convertible designs with multi-position straps for dramatic backlines, coupled with silicone grip technology along the edges to prevent shifting during movement. Athletic pursuits require encapsulation-style sports bras that separate rather than compress, reducing bounce by up to 73% according to research from the University of Virginia’s Breast Sports Bra Initiative. Sleep bras for E cups prioritize wireless construction with modal or bamboo fabrics that provide gentle support without restriction. Special occasion lingerie balances aesthetic appeal with structural integrity, using decorative elements that complement rather than compromise support. As fashion historian Colleen Hill notes in her Metropolitan Museum of Art lecture series “Foundations of Fashion,” the evolution of occasion-specific bras represents one of the most significant advancements in intimate apparel, allowing women to maintain both comfort and style across diverse activities.

Professional Fitting Insights and Common Misconceptions

The journey to finding ideal E cup bras begins with discarding prevalent myths about bra fitting. Contrary to popular belief, the band provides 80-90% of support according to research from lingerie engineering specialists at De Montfort University, not the straps. The +4 method—adding inches to the underbust measurement—originated from 1940s bra manufacturing limitations and creates unstable support systems for E cup volumes. Professional fitters utilize multiple measurement points including horizontal and vertical torso circumference, breast root width, and shoulder slope angle to determine optimal style matches. As noted by bra fit revolutionary Michelle Lam in her Quora series “Demystifying Bra Fit,” women wearing E cups often discover their actual size differs significantly from what they’ve worn for years, typically needing smaller bands and larger cups than initially assumed. The swoop and scoop method—leaning forward and manually positioning breast tissue into the cups—ensures proper placement in the underwire and eliminates gaping that many mistake for poor fit. Tissue migration over time can actually change a woman’s size after switching to properly fitted E cups, as constrictive bands allow displaced breast tissue to return to its natural position.

Investment Value and Cost-Per-Wear Analysis

While quality E cup bras represent a significant investment ranging from $68-$150, their cost-per-wear calculation reveals exceptional value when properly maintained. The structural integrity of well-constructed E cups maintains shape and support through approximately 180 wears with proper care, compared to 40-60 wears for mass-market alternatives according to consumer data from Bare Necessities. Rotating between 3-5 bras allows elastic components to fully recover between uses, extending lifespan by up to 60% compared to wearing the same bra consecutively. Professional fitting services—often complimentary at specialty boutiques—prevent the costly trial-and-error approach that leads many women to accumulate drawers of ill-fitting bras. As financial advisor and lingerie enthusiast Paco Underhill notes in his Twitter thread “The Economics of Intimates,” investing in two perfectly fitted E cup bras provides better value than six poorly fitting alternatives that require constant adjustment and replacement. Sales cycles at major retailers typically occur in January, April, and August, offering 25-40% discounts on premium brands. Additionally, many manufacturers offer direct replacement programs for structural failures within the first year, protecting your investment in these engineered garments.
